Satellite TV Offers Direct TV intensifying fight against satellite TV pirates» Direct TV intensifying fight against satellite TV piratesDirect TV announced yesterday that it filled a lawsuit against seven people and other unnamed individuals in Ford Lauderdale’s US District Court. All are accused of setting up falsified subscription accounts and fraudulently activating receivers for other customers. It is supposed that they were responsible for hundreds of cards and receivers illegally activated. Direct TV officials claim to have few more investigations underway that they are willing to bring to federal court. According to the current law the company is entitled to actual damages or statutory damages anywhere in the range from $10,000 to $100,000, not speaking about covering all costs and fees connected with the lawsuit. Clearly the main aim of DirecTV is to send a clear signal to the satellite signal pirates that their actions will no more be tolerated. It is pretty sure that more and more such cases will be brought to light in coming months as DirecTV will intensify its anti pirating activities. Similar case from the September 2004 against two people in Utah is still pending, though, and most of the cases brought up so far are only concerning small-range pirates. It will be a bull’s eye only if DirecTV will ever be able to uncover the people who are at the top of the large-scale pirating business.
